2.  OPERATION MESSAGES ON SETTING AND DISPLAY UNIT 
If a setting operation error occurs on any setting and display unit screen‚ the error No. EOO and a message 
describing the details of the error will display in the line above the data setting area or the menu display 
area. 
2.1 Operation 
Errors 
∆: Message requiring resetting and restarting 
×: Message requiring restarting after canceling error conditions 
(The bold characters are the messages displayed on the screen.) 
Error No. 
Error message 
Details 
E01 SETTING 
ERROR 
∆  •  The setting data is incorrect. An alphabetic character was set 
when only number can be set‚ etc.  
•  Data was input without setting number (#). 
 
 
 (Word 
editing) 
•  Even though no retrieval data was set, menu key [ 
↓ ] or [ ↑ ] was 
pressed. 
•  Even though no data is stored in edit buffers, menu key 
"Replace" was pressed. 
•  One of the following characters was entered as the first character 
of the retrieval data and edit buffers: 0 to 9, ". ", " " (space), "+", 
"
−", "=", "*", " [ ] ", and " " " ". 
 
 
 
•  When the incremental detection system was used, the 
parameter (#0 absolute position setting) was set on the absolute 
position setting screen. 
 
 
 
•  The data input for the standard parameter setting or during 
execution of formatting is not "Y" or "N". 
 
 
 
•  A value outside the setting range was specified for #1043 lang.
•  Even though no language data exists, its output and comparison 
were attempted.  Check the numbers (0253 and 0254) of the 
language data to be output. 
 
 
 
•  When the machine manufacturer macro program memory area is 
the SRAM area, the setup parameter #1060 SETUP was set to 
"20". 
•  When the machine manufacturer macro program memory area is 
the SRAM area, writing of the machine manufacturer macro 
program was attempted on PROGRAM COPY screen.
